I’ll be in trouble, If I say this – Patrick Vieira on VAR decision after Chelsea 2-1 win

Conor Gallagher’s late winner gave Chelsea a 2-1 victory over Crystal Palace at Selhurst Park after they overcame a deficit.

Thiago Silva’s handling of the ball in the first half of the game caused some controversy.

Thiago Silva was given a yellow card by referee Chris Kavanagh, much to the chagrin of Palace manager Patrick Vieira.

Speaking to the media after the game, Vieira said it was a wrong decision but decided against saying more, as he insisted he’d get into trouble for airing his views.

“Thiago, it’s something I don’t want to talk about. It’s difficult for me to understand it, to accept it, so it’s better sometimes to be quiet and not talk about it.

“I believe the referee got it wrong and if I say what I think, I will be in trouble. So I’d rather not talk about.

“I don’t want to talk about it because I don’t understand that decision and I don’t want to talk about it.

“There is a referee, there is a VAR and they are making decisions and we just move on.”
